Wireshark is a popular, open-source network protocol analyzer that is used to capture and analyze network traffic. It provides a graphical user interface (GUI) that allows you to view the details of network packets, including the source and destination addresses, packet contents, and protocols used.
Wireshark is used by network administrators, security professionals, and developers to troubleshoot network issues, identify security vulnerabilities, and monitor network traffic. Some of its key features include:
- Support for multiple platforms: Wireshark supports a wide range of platforms including Windows, macOS, and Linux, making it a versatile tool for network analysis.
- Protocol Decoding: Wireshark can decode and display information from hundreds of different network protocols, providing a comprehensive view of network traffic. This makes it easier to analyze network traffic and identify potential issues.
- Real-time capture and display: Wireshark provides real-time capture and display of network traffic, making it easier to identify and troubleshoot issues as they occur. The live display of network traffic allows you to see what’s happening on your network in real-time.
- Deep Packet Inspection: Wireshark provides detailed information about each packet, including header and payload data, which can be used to identify issues and security threats. The detailed packet information is displayed in an intuitive and easy-to-read format.
- Filter and Search: Wireshark provides powerful filtering and searching capabilities that make it easy to locate specific packets and analyze network traffic. The filter and search functionality allows you to focus on the packets that are relevant to your analysis.
- Coloring Rules: Wireshark provides the ability to create custom coloring rules, which highlight specific packets based on defined criteria. This makes it easier to identify and analyze relevant packets, and to quickly spot patterns and trends in network traffic.
- Advanced Statistics: Wireshark provides advanced statistics and graphs to help you analyze network traffic and identify trends and patterns. The statistics and graphs are displayed in an intuitive format, making it easy to understand and interpret the data.
- Customizable User Interface: Wireshark provides a customizable user interface, allowing you to configure the interface to meet your specific needs. You can change the color scheme, the layout of the interface, and the way that packets are displayed, among other things.
- File Export: Wireshark allows you to export captured network data to various file formats for analysis and reporting. The exported data can be used in other tools for further analysis and reporting, or for collaboration with other individuals or teams.
- Integration with Other Tools: Wireshark integrates with other tools and platforms, such as tcpdump and Snort, providing a comprehensive solution for network analysis and security. The integration with other tools allows you to expand the capabilities of Wireshark and to leverage the strengths of other tools to achieve your goals.
These features, along with its powerful and flexible architecture, make Wireshark a valuable tool for network administrators, security professionals, and anyone who needs to analyze and troubleshoot network traffic.
To learn more visit Wireshark.org.